National Motor Museum, Birdwood

It was first known as the Birdwood Mill Pioneer, Art and Motor Museum, sold to a private company led by Gavin Sandford-Morgan in 1970.

[6][2] It holds a large and historically important collection of cars, motorcycles and commercial vehicles.

It is housed in a modern complex adjacent to its original home, "The Old Mill" on Shannon Street, Birdwood.

[2][3] The museum is the endpoint of the annual Bay to Birdwood, in which vintage, veteran and classic cars and other road vehicles are driven by their owners from the foreshore area of Adelaide through to the Adelaide Hills to finish at the museum, where a festival is held and trophies awarded.
